Book Description

July 6, 2000 4 and upP and up
Topic-by-topic, visual treatment of the Expedition for children, grades four and up.

Color maps, sketches, paintings, and photographs with accurate text presented in bright and active style, covering "Who They Were," "People They Met," "What They Ate," and more.

Editorial Reviews

From the Publisher

Just-for-kids treatment (grade 4-up) of the Lewis and Clark Expedition. Tells the story by topics such as "Who They Were," "How They Traveled," "What They Took," "People They Met," and more, with maps and timeline for place and time reference. Light-hearted, attention-grabbing design, dozens of color photographs, watercolors, pen and inks, and other graphics.

More About the Author

Barbara Fifer is Ohio-born, but an adoptive Montanan who has lived two-thirds of her life in Helena, Montana. She has edited a scholarly historical journal, catalogs for a library-book jobber, a zillion magazine articles, and (for 18 years) a few hundred books for Farcountry Press. Since 2003 she has freelanced as an author, editor, book producer, text designer, and indexer. Her commercially-published books of popular history all seek to bring past people and events to life again.

5.0 out of 5 stars Get this one., July 29, 2010
Get this one.

Sure beats Peter Lourie's "On the Trail of Sacagawea" Enough text to be challenging -- good for an elementary-age book report. Great for ideas for diorama building -- the illustrations and photos are first-rate. Small inset boxes give detailed information and add a lot to the book. This is the best early book for putting all the Native American tribes into context -- in fact, it is the only book we found that mentions every group of Native Americans and describes Clark's interviews with them.

Super work.
